Sante Pacini
Sante Pacini (1735 – circa 1790) was an Italian painter and engraver active mostly in Tuscany in an early Neoclassic style.
Life and work
Sante was born in Florence, and was a pupil of Ignazio Hugford.
He was the son of Michele Pacini, an engraver working for Anton Domenico Gabbiani. Sante made engravings for Cento Pensieri Diversi by Gabbiani.[1]
